随笔分类 -  MongoDB

摘要:Mongodb是一种非关系数据库(NoSQL),非关系型数据库的产生就是为了解决大数据量、高扩展性、高性能、灵活数据模型、高可用性。MongoDB官方已经不建议使用主从模式了,替代方案是采用副本集的模式。主从模式其实就是一个单副本的应用,没有很好的扩展性和容错性,而Mongodb副本集具有多个副本保 阅读全文
posted @ 2019-02-26 16:33 散尽浮华 阅读(12344) 评论(5) 推荐(1) 编辑
摘要:公司在IDC机房的一台服务器上部署了MongoDB,由于所存储的业务数据比较重要,所以对MongoDB的监控显得尤为重要!Zabbix监控MongoDB性能的原理:通过echo "db.serverStatus()" | mongo admin 来查看mongodb的状态。 Zabbix监控Mong 阅读全文
posted @ 2018-09-21 01:57 散尽浮华 阅读(5602) 评论(1) 推荐(0) 编辑
摘要:MongoDB默认是不认证的,默认没有账号,只要能连接上服务就可以对数据库进行各种操作,MongoDB认为安全最好的方法就是在一个可信的环境中运行它,保证之后可信的机器才能访问它,可能这些对一些要求高的环境,安全还不够。MongoDB提供用户认证,需要在启动时加上--auth开启认证。 一、Mong 阅读全文
posted @ 2018-09-21 01:00 散尽浮华 阅读(1798) 评论(0) 推荐(0) 编辑
摘要:总所周知,MongoDB是一个NoSQL非数据库系统,即一个数据库可以包含多个集合(Collection),每个集合对应于关系数据库中的表;而每个集合中可以存储一组由列标识的记录,列是可以自由定义的,非常灵活,由一组列标识的实体的集合对应于关系数据库表中的行。下面通过熟悉MongoDB的基本管理命令 阅读全文
posted @ 2018-01-03 15:43 散尽浮华 阅读(12089) 评论(0) 推荐(1) 编辑
摘要:前面的文章介绍了MongoDB副本集和分片集群的做法,下面对MongoDB集群的日常维护操作进行小总结: MongDB副本集故障转移功能得益于它的选举机制。选举机制采用了Bully算法,可以很方便从分布式节点中选出主节点。Bully算法是一种协调者(主节点)竞选算法,主要思想是集群的每个成员都可以声 阅读全文
posted @ 2018-01-02 18:37 散尽浮华 阅读(14119) 评论(0) 推荐(0) 编辑
摘要:MongoDB复制集是一个带有故障转移的主从集群。是从现有的主从模式演变而来,增加了自动故障转移和节点成员自动恢复。MongoDB复制集模式中没有固定的主结点,在启动后,多个服务节点间将自动选举产生一个主结点。该主结点被称为primary,一个或多个从结点被称为secondaries。primary 阅读全文
posted @ 2017-11-22 21:57 散尽浮华 阅读(9299) 评论(0) 推荐(2) 编辑
摘要:今天在线上服务器上安装MongoDB,从Mongo官网直接下载链接,结果在下载时发觉速度慢的可怜。迫于无奈,只能找国内的镜像下载。这里选择阿里云的源进行安装,记录如下: 阅读全文
posted @ 2017-09-20 21:30 散尽浮华 阅读(7340) 评论(0) 推荐(0) 编辑
摘要:一、Mongodb简介 官网地址:http://www.mongodb.org/ 二、Mongodb特点 Mongodb的不足之处 三、Mongodb功能 四、Mongodb使用场景 五、Mongodb安装使用 官网下载地址:http://www.mongodb.org/downloads mong 阅读全文
posted @ 2016-08-09 11:07 散尽浮华 阅读(7482) 评论(0) 推荐(4) 编辑
摘要:前面的文章介绍了Mongodb的安装使用,在 MongoDB 中,有两种数据冗余方式,一种 是 Master-Slave 模式(主从复制),一种是 Replica Sets 模式(副本集)。 一、先说说mongodb主从复制配置 主从复制是MongoDB最常用的复制方式,也是一个简单的数据库同步备份 阅读全文
posted @ 2016-07-19 16:57 散尽浮华 阅读(8524) 评论(5) 推荐(5) 编辑
摘要:前面详细介绍了mongodb的副本集和分片的原理,这里就不赘述了。下面记录Mongodb副本集+分片集群环境部署过程: MongoDB Sharding Cluster,需要三种角色: Shard Server: mongod 实例,用于存储实际的数据块,实际生产环境中一个shard server角 阅读全文
posted @ 2016-07-19 16:50 散尽浮华 阅读(2599) 评论(0) 推荐(2) 编辑
摘要:登陆版权数据库,显示"此用户已到期",数据库使用的是mongodb,顾 需要将此用户的到期时间延长。 解决过程: 1)到网站对应tomcat配置里找出等里mongodb的信息(mongodb 的库、登陆用户名、密码、端口) 2)用上面的信息登陆mongodb # mongo 127.0.0.1:27 阅读全文
posted @ 2016-07-19 16:46 散尽浮华 阅读(6168) 评论(1) 推荐(1) 编辑